當前位置:首頁 » 網頁前端 » 前端ui組件庫
擴展閱讀
webinf下怎麼引入js 2023-08-31 21:54:13
堡壘機怎麼打開web 2023-08-31 21:54:11

前端ui組件庫

發布時間: 2022-09-03 07:15:15

『壹』 前端如何看ui圖

前端如何看ui圖的小技巧就是:找對齊求比例。

元素之間的間距,水平和垂直居中內容都是要看的,為了提高可讀性,最好限制內容。根據自己理想的高度進行查看。

除此之外同學們要注意的是風格指南和模式庫是比較重要的兩個交付物:風格指南著眼於一些圖形樣式及其用法,如顏色、字體、圖片等;模式庫則集成了具備功能的 UI 組件及其用法。

設計數據及其形態

前端開發就是利用 web 前端技術進行 GUI 相關的開發工作,專門從事這類工作的人被稱為前端開發者。在一個應用中,用戶操作所涉及到的數據類型大概有:布爾、整數、浮點數、日期、金額、字元串、長文本、枚舉、對象、列表等等。

除了對象和列表算作復雜數據類型,其餘的都是簡單數據類型。在由計算機程序所構築的數字世界裡,每個實體用一個對象來表示,列表為實體集合,實體的屬性則簡單數據類型和復雜數據類型皆可——實體及實體集合統稱為視圖,實體的屬性稱為欄位。

『貳』 除了Bootstrap,還有什麼其他前端UI庫

前端UI庫有很多啊
比較經典的是Mint UI 、JQuery UI、 element
還有Amazeui、FrozeUI、uiKit、H-ui等等

『叄』 有哪些使用 semantic-ui 做前端組件庫的網站

還是老實用bootstrap 加一些別的插件來擴展比較好; semantic-ui 用它做過一個項目,感覺最大的問題是表單驗證那塊,文檔不詳細、api不合理,比如error的回調函數中的arguments 竟然沒有出錯的那個input對象;

『肆』 在實際前端開發中UI組件使用的多嗎

比較頻繁,或多或少都會用到

『伍』 WEB前端框架—QUICK UI框架的優勢有哪些(一)

1、功能最為強大。


QUICKUI經歷了7年的迭代更新,不斷從客戶的各種業務中對組件的需求進行歸納和抽離,從而打造新的組件和功能。現在最新的4.0版本框架包含了一百多種組件,一千多個應用場景示例。可以說在前端框架領域中,QUICKUI擁有功能最強大組件庫。



2、運行最為穩定。


很多其他的第三方UI控制項在簡單場合使用OK,到了復雜的場景中就會出現很多問題,這種現象很常見,因為在組件設計時無法預料到所有的應用場合。而QUICKUI在7年間經歷了數千個項目實際檢驗,在各種復雜場景都應用過,並根據客戶的反饋不斷完善和調整。目前的第四代可以說是最穩定、最完美的版本。


3、豐富精美的界麵皮膚。


跟其他web前端框架僅僅是一套組件庫不同,QUICKUI是一整套前端解決方案,擁有豐富的外觀界面解決方案。採用現今流行的扁平化設計理念,推出了包括登錄、響應式web、工作桌面、地圖類、門戶風格、大屏展示風格等等幾百套製作精美、用戶體驗優秀的界面。這些界面是以QUICKUI皮膚包的形式發布,使用和更換都非常方便。


以上就是環球青藤小編關於QUICK UI框架的優勢的相關內容分享,希望對各位小夥伴們有所幫助,想要了解更多相關知識,請關注本平台哦!

『陸』 vue2.0項目上線後,進去後變成如圖所視,刷新沒用,必須關掉移動端在進去才有用,怎麼回事

一、前言
之前我們通過nodejs並利用vuecli來創建vue項目,非常方便的就實現了前後端一體化的操作。不過在項目開發的時候為了提高開發效率我們需要依賴於一些插件幫助我們提高開發效率,那麼今天我們就來介紹一些優秀的vue插件並且學會如何製作屬於自己的插件。
二、單文件組件
在我們之前講到的 nodejs輕松創建第一個vue應用中篇,這篇文章的時候,我們創建了一個vue的原生應用,效果如圖所示:
那麼現在我們需要把默認的頁面換成其它的vue組件來顯示,首先我們創建一個幾個js文件,如圖:
然後創建一個vue組件並設置組件的屬性,如圖:
然後我們將組件添加到入口組件中,如圖:
此時的test組件就能被應用到該項目的頁面中了,我們來啟動一下這個應用,如圖:
此時就實現了頁面內容的更新。其實這里是相當於把我們的vue做成了一個單文件組件,之前我們在學習vue的時候,一直都是依賴於html文件存在的,不過如果你是想要在nodejs上運行的話,還可以使用單文件組件,當然,單文件組件是我們極力提倡的寫法。
三、UI組件
我們都知道,前端發展到現在,對於用戶的體驗和視覺感受都非常重視,因此就出現了很多的UI組件庫,比如Elementui、vant、iview、Vuetify、 Mint UI、ant-design-vue等,下面我們將以pc端和移動端為主,分別介紹兩款不同的UI組件庫給大家認識並且簡單的使用一下,來領略下UI組件的魅力吧。
1.PC端UI組件 1).ElementUi
由餓了么前端團隊開源的UI框架,可以說是目前為止最好的桌面端UI組件庫了,不僅界面美觀,而且極易上手,下面我們來安裝一下,首先在項目目錄下打開cmd,然後輸入命令:
npm i element-ui -S
靜靜的等著下載好這個組件庫就好了。然後我們將組件引入vue組件中,並對組件的結構進行重構,如圖:
這樣就可以將一些花哨的元素添加進去了。
2).Ant Design Vue
旨在於開發後台管理系統界面,如下:
npm install iview --save
安裝好了之後還是引入它,然後使用,如圖:
可以看到,我們可以同時使用多個組件庫。
3).iview
主要用於後端界面的開發,如下:
npm install iview --save
除此之外,iview weapp也是一款不錯的ui框架,不過它主要用於微信小程序開發。
2.移動端組件 1).vuetify
最先將它是因為他不僅支持移動端而且還支持pc端,做到了多端兼容,而且無需寫css就能實現非常美觀的界面。首先下載,如下:
npm install --save vuetify
2).vant
下載安裝,如下:
npm i vant -S
3).Mint UI
也是餓了么前端團隊開發的基於移動端的組件庫,首先來下載安裝,如圖:
npm i mint-ui --save
四、插件
可以看到,我們所使用的每個組件庫要想使用,都必須下載,然後在主入口js文件main.js中導入並使用Vue.use這個方法來將該組件庫加入到項目中去,已達到全局通用的效果。下面開始我們的插件編寫之旅,首先創建一個放置插件的文件夾,然後建立如下文件,如圖:
以上創建的便是一個插件目錄和文件,然後我們來寫單文件vue頁面,如下:
然後我們以模塊化的形式導出單頁面文件,如圖:
緊接著我們注冊剛才寫好的插件,如圖:
最後我們將其應用在app.vue文件中,如圖:
此時咱們寫的插件就能應用到頁面中了,如圖:
五、總結

『柒』 請問我模仿MIUI寫的前端UI組件庫如果開源分享是否會侵權呢

不會的,放心分享

『捌』 前端ui框架排名

在前端項目開發過程中,現在很少有人會使用原生的CSS來搭建頁面,總歸都會引入一些前端UI框架以減少代碼的書寫。一般為了方便自己的使用,很多大公司都有自己的一套UI框架,同時也會把其開源出來。下面就是最近經常使用並且很流行的一些前端UI框架,總有一款適合你:

Mint UI

Flutter

Flutter 是谷歌的移動端 UI 框架,可在極短的時間內構建 Android 和 iOS 上高質量的原生級應用。 Flutter 可與現有代碼一起工作, 它被世界各地的開發者和組織使用, 並且 Flutter 是免費和開源的.

ionic

Ionic既是一個CSS框架也是一個Javascript UI庫,Ionic 是目前最有潛力的一款 HTML5 手機應用開發框架。通過 SASS 構建應用程序,它 提供了很多 UI 組件來幫助開發者開發強大的應用。 它使用 JavaScript MVVM 框架和 AngularJS 來增強應用。提供數據的雙向綁定,使用它成為 Web 和移動開發者的共同選擇。

『玖』 如何評價 React 實現的前端 UI 庫 material-ui

做一些功能為主,不需要過多品牌調性的 WebApp
只需要前端+交互就可以快速構建做出非常不錯的產品
(icon還是有點點難度,有設計比較專業的人員跟著做產品的質量會更加「產品級」一些)
框架用了很多 MD 的視覺元素,但是還是只是「看著像」,交互,動畫世界觀之類的實現距離最理想的 MD 還是有差距,不過基本感覺可以忽略不計。
非要挑刺的話,就是 Menu 部分的動畫設計感覺有點粗糙,做得不夠好(MD 的世界觀,所有東西的誕生都是「擴散」出來,而不是「縮放」出來的,還有就是先「慢_快」的緩動做得還是差一點點。

『拾』 前端ui框架有哪些

以下是幾個精緻的Web UI框架:
1、Aliceui
Aliceui是支付寶的樣式解決方案,是一套精選的基於 spm 生態圈的樣式模塊集合,是 Arale 的子集,也是一套模塊化的樣式命名和組織規范,是寫 CSS 的更好方式。
gitHub地址:https://github.com/aliceui/aliceui.github.io
2、Amazeui
Amaze UI 是一個輕量級、 Mobile first 的前端框架, 基於開源社區流行前端框架編寫的。
地址:http://amazeui.org/
3、sui
SUI是一套基於bootstrap開發的前端組件庫,同時她也是一套設計規范。 通過SUI,可以非常方便的設計和實現精美的頁面。
地址:http://sui.taobao.org/
同時sui還有移動端版本msui,msui是阿里巴巴共享業務事業部UED團隊的作品。目的是為了手機H5頁面提供一個常用的組件庫,減少重復工作。
地址:http://m.sui.taobao.org/
4、FrozeUI
Frozen UI是一個開源的簡單易用,輕量快捷的移動端UI框架。基於手Q樣式規范,選取最常用的組件,做成手Q公用離線包減少請求,升級方式友好,文檔完善,目前全面應用在騰訊手Q增值業務中。
地址:http://frozenui.github.io/
5、uiKit
uiKit是一款輕量級、模塊化的前端框架,可快速構建強大的web前端界面。
地址:http://www.getuikit.net/
6、H-ui
H-ui是輕量級前端框架,簡單免費,兼容性好,適用於中國網站。
地址:http://www.h-ui.net/
7、Weui
weUI 是一套同微信原生視覺體驗一致的基礎樣式庫,由微信官方設計團隊為微信 Web 開發量身設計,可以令用戶的使用感知更加統一。包含button、cell、dialog、 progress、 toast、article、actionsheet、icon等各式元素。
地址:https://github.com/weui/weui
8、layui
Layui 誕生於2016年金秋,是一款帶著濃烈情懷的國產前端UI框架,她追求極簡,又不失豐盈的內在,說她是史上最輕量的結晶,似乎並不為過。一切都源自於她對原生態的執著,對前端社區的那些噪雜聲音的過濾,以及她本身的精心雕琢。
地址:http://www.layui.com/
9、YDUI Touch
YDUI Touch 專為移動端打造,在技術實現、交互設計上兼容主流移動設備,保證代碼輕、性能高;使用 Flex 技術,靈活自如地對齊、收縮、擴展元素,輕松搞定移動頁面布局;實現強大的屏幕適配布局,等比例適配所有屏幕。什麼?用得不開心?輕松切換 px;自定義Javascript組件、Less文件、Less變數,定製一份屬於自己的YDUI;
地址:http://www.yi.org/
10、後台UI開發框架 MuseUI
一款基於bootstrap風格,兼容於主流瀏覽器(包括IE6)的後端UI開發組件。
網站:http://git.oschina.net/muse/museui